Вернуть файлы только с ключевыми словами, измененными в Perforce
Можно ли автоматически восстановить файл в Perforce, если есть только изменения ключевых слов? "p4 revert -a" будет возвращать только те файлы, которые не имеют различий, но возможно ли их отменить, если diff похож на:
< @version $Id: //mydepo/myfile#1 $
> @version $Id: //mydepo/myfile#2 $
2 ответа
Решение
Ну, я думаю, что нашел решение в пользовательском diff: http://pesche.schlau.ch/2007/07/03/merge-down-copy-up/
Что говорит "p4 filelog //mydepo/myfile"?
Похоже, вы отправили вторую ревизию без изменений (за исключением того, что расширение $Id$ отличается, поскольку это новая ревизия). Вы говорите, что 'revert -a' не отменил это пустое изменение?
Возможно, вы захотите заглянуть в опцию "revertunchanged" в определении рабочей области, чтобы избежать этого в будущем.